Your brakes wear over time 

One of the routine maintenance tasks that need to be done to your car is replacing the brakes. As you use your brakes, the friction will continue to wear them down bit by bit. This means that over time, they will become thinner until they get to the point where they will be problematic. When you go in for a brake inspection, they will take a look at your brakes and verify they are in good shape. They can also give you an estimate on how long you should go before you come back. Or, they may let you know that it's time for them to be replaced, and they can be replaced for you. 

You can wear your brakes faster doing the wrong things 

Something you want to realize is you can do things that cause the brakes to wear out faster. Riding the brakes when you are going down hills can cause excessive wear. This is also dangerous because you can cause your brakes to overheat and this can cause them to fail, which can cause an accident. This is why you should shift gears when going downhill to slow down instead of relying solely on the brakes. If you know that you have been hard on your brakes, then you may want to get the car in for an additional brake inspection, even if you should still have some time. 

Worn brakes can cause additional issues 

Not only does driving your car with worn brakes put you in a dangerous situation, but it is also bad on other parts of your car, such as the rotors. When you damage the other components, then this can leave you dealing with some expensive repairs.
